ChatGPT 4.0 是由 OpenAI 开发的一款基于人工智能的聊天机器人,它能够通过自然语言处理技术,与用户进行流畅的对话。相较于前代产品,ChatGPT 4.0 在语言理解和生成能力上有了显著的提升,能够处理更加复杂和深入的话题。
搭建 ChatGPT 4.0 -chat client 的必要性
随着 ChatGPT 4.0 的广泛应用,许多开发者希望能够将其集成到自己的应用程序中,以便提供更加智能化的用户交互体验。搭建一个 -chat client 可以让开发者在不依赖外部服务的情况下,直接与 ChatGPT 4.0 进行交互,提高系统的响应速度和稳定性。
准备工作
在搭建 ChatGPT 4.0 -chat client 之前,需要做好以下准备工作:
1. 确保拥有 ChatGPT 4.0 的 API 密钥。
2. 准备一个可以运行 Python 的开发环境。
3. 了解基本的网络编程知识。
安装必要的库
为了搭建 -chat client,需要安装以下 Python 库:
- `requests`:用于发送 HTTP 请求。
- `json`:用于处理 JSON 数据。
- `logging`:用于记录日志信息。
可以使用以下命令进行安装:
```bash
pip install requests json logging
```
编写客户端代码
以下是一个简单的 -chat client 代码示例,用于发送请求到 ChatGPT 4.0 API 并接收响应:
```python
import requests
import json
import logging
def send_message(api_key, message):
url = fapi./v1/engines/davinci-codex/completions\
headers = {
Authorization: fBearer {api_key},
Content-Type: application/json\
}
data = {
prompt: message,
max_tokens: 150
}
response = requests.post(url, headers=headers, json=data)
return response.json()
def main():
api_key = YOUR_API_KEY\
message = 你好,我想了解 ChatGPT 4.0 的特点。\
response = send_message(api_key, message)
print(response[choices][0][text])
if __name__ == __main__:
main()
```
处理响应
在上面的代码中,`send_message` 函数负责发送请求到 ChatGPT 4.0 API 并接收响应。响应数据通常是一个 JSON 对象,其中包含了一个或多个 `choices`,每个 `choice` 包含了机器人的回答。在实际应用中,可能需要根据响应内容进行错误处理或进一步的数据解析。
部署与测试
搭建好 -chat client 后,需要将其部署到服务器或本地环境中进行测试。确保客户端能够稳定地与 ChatGPT 4.0 API 通信,并且能够正确处理各种输入和输出。
通过搭建 ChatGPT 4.0 -chat client,开发者可以轻松地将 ChatGPT 4.0 的强大功能集成到自己的应用程序中。本文介绍了搭建 -chat client 的基本步骤,包括准备工作、安装库、编写代码、处理响应和部署测试。开发者可以根据自己的需求,进一步优化和扩展这个客户端。